Bridging Analog to Digital: The Signal Pathway
Visually, the cable presents a standard composite video interface, featuring the familiar yellow, red, and white RCA connectors. The yellow connector transmits the composite video signal, while the red and white connectors handle the stereo audio, respectively. The console-specific end is a proprietary multi-out connector, designed to fit the dedicated port on Nintendo 64, GameCube, and Super Nintendo Entertainment System consoles. This direct connection minimizes signal path complexity, which is often a critical factor in maintaining signal integrity from older systems.

Signal Integrity and Visual Fidelity for Streaming
Composite video, by its nature, combines all video information into a single signal, which is then split by the display or capture device. While this allows for broad compatibility, it inherently limits resolution and color accuracy compared to component video or digital outputs. For streamers, understanding this limitation is crucial; the cable delivers the best possible composite signal, but the source material itself dictates the ultimate visual fidelity. Expect a classic, somewhat softer image.
When routing this analog signal through a capture card, the quality of the capture card's analog-to-digital converter becomes paramount. A high-quality capture device can effectively digitize the composite signal, preserving as much of the original image data as possible. This cable provides a clean input for that process. Enhancing the Retro Experience: Beyond the Basics
While this cable provides the fundamental composite connection, content creators focused on retro gaming often seek to enhance the visual presentation for modern audiences. This cable serves as the entry point for that journey. The composite signal it carries can then be fed into an upscaler or a dedicated retro-tink device, which can convert the analog signal to HDMI and perform line doubling or other enhancements. This improves the visual quality significantly.
Without a clean, stable composite signal from the console, even the most advanced upscaler will struggle to produce a high-quality output. This cable ensures the raw signal is as good as the console can provide, giving those upstream devices the best possible source to work with. A strong start is crucial.
